PURPOSE: To prevent generation of noise by providing an FM carrier level detecting means to an FM demodulator having a PLL circuit so as to stop the operation of the PLL circuit when a carrier level is missing.
CONSTITUTION: An FM demodulation signal A is inputted to a terminal 5. The signal A is compared with an output of a voltage controlled oscillator VCO2 at a phase comparator 1. An output of the comparator 1 is inputted to a low-pass filter 3 via a switch 7. An output of the filter 3 is amplified by a buffer amplifier 4 and fed to the VCO2 and also fed to an output terminal 6 as a demodulated output. The signal A is fed also to a carrier level detector 8. When the carrier level is missing, the switch 7 is interrupted by a switching control circuit 9. The switch 7 is interrupted by a mute command.
